We are looking for a driven Manufacturing Engineer to join our team and help us improve the way we manufacture high-quality products.
This is an exciting opportunity for an engineer, who enjoys problem solving, process improvement and turning ideas into practical solutions.
The Role Working closely with production, quality, design and supply chain teams to improve manufacturing efficiency, reduce waste and deliver consistent quality.
You will take ownership of engineering improvements from identifying an opportunity through to implementation on the shop floor.
Key Responsibilities Develop and continuously improve manufacturing processes and production methods.
Identify and implement improvements to quality, cost, efficiency, and productivity.
Investigate production issues and provide effective root-cause solutions.
Create and maintain work instructions, process documents, and manufacturing standards.
Support new product introductions (NPI), process validation, and production launch activities.
Work with production teams to improve equipment, tooling, layouts, and workflows.
Support lean manufacturing initiatives including waste reduction and process optimization.
Ensure manufacturing processes meet relevant quality safety and regulatory requirements.
Specify and manage cutting tools, fixture, and assembly equipment.
About you Qualified in manufacturing, mechanical, industrial engineering or related disciplines.
Experience within a production engineering environment.
Comfortable working with production data and engineering documentation Knowledge of lean manufacturing and process improvement A strong communicator who can work effectively across different teams Experience within a CNC or tooling environment would be an advantage.
